Output efb035fa19641ba4102f8ed1543d8c4b68f6a9e4dff63d021516d830fa97abb2:323

value
11562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7695a77a729775925846a9c2299ef07de25ac0a9852aeae246341a5bec6e0996
address
bc1pw626w7njja6eykzx48pzn8hs0h394s9fs54w4cjxxsd9hmrwpxtqk9xswu
transaction
efb035fa19641ba4102f8ed1543d8c4b68f6a9e4dff63d021516d830fa97abb2
confirmations
98561
spent
true